Definitions:

Overgeneralizing

A cognitive distortion involving broad, sweeping conclusions based on a single event or piece of evidence.

Selective Abstraction

A cognitive distortion where an individual focuses on a single negative detail or event, often ignoring the broader context of a situation.

Dichotomous Thinking

A cognitive distortion involving seeing things in black and white categories or all or nothing terms, without recognizing the middle ground.

Distancing

The emotional or physical detachment an individual may experience or enact as a coping mechanism or response to stress.
